Question

A student very cautiously traces the path of a ray through a glass slab for different values of the angle of incidence (i). He then measures the corresponding values of the angle of refraction (r) and the angle of emergence (e) for every value of the angle of incidence. On analysing these measurements of angles, his conclusion would be

A
i>r>e

B
i=e>r

C
i,r,e

D
i=e,r

Solution

The correct option is B i=e>r
We observed, that when a ray of light passes from rarer medium to denser medium, it diverges toward the normal, and when this refracted light emerges, then it going away from the normal, when the incident and the emergent medium is same then the angle of incidence and the angle of emergent always will be equal. If mediums are different, then both i and e will be different.
